Careers That French Language Teacher Education Grads May Go Into
A degree in French language teacher education can lead to the following careers. Since job numbers and average salaries can vary by geographic location, we have only included the numbers for VT, the home state for Bennington College.
Occupation | Jobs in VT | Average Salary in VT |
---|---|---|
High School Teachers | 2,130 | $65,850 |
Middle School Teachers | 1,120 | $59,170 |
